    Rory Gilmore Age in Season 1

    In Season 1 of "Gilmore Girls," Rory Gilmore is 16 years old. This age plays a significant role in shaping her character and the challenges she faces. At 16, Rory is navigating the complexities of adolescence while balancing her academic responsibilities and personal relationships.

    Rory's education journey in Season 1 is pivotal to her character. Attending Chilton Preparatory School, a prestigious private school, challenges Rory academically and socially. Despite the pressure, she thrives and sets her sights on attending an Ivy League university.

    Chilton Preparatory School

    Chilton introduces Rory to new experiences and challenges. Her interactions with classmates like Paris Geller and Tristan DuGrey shape her growth. Rory's dedication to her studies and extracurricular activities highlights her ambition and determination.
